The Israel Army has killed a Palestinian on Friday in an operation carried out in a refugee camp located around Nablús, in the West Bank, hours after killing another Palestinian in an operation in the area.
The Ministry of Health linked to the Palestinian Authority has indicated in a brief message in its telegram account that man, identified as Omar Mustafa Abú Lail, 39, has been shot by Israeli forces in the ballet camp, without Israeli authorities having pronounced in this regard.
Just a few hours before he had confirmed the death of a Palestinian identified as Allah Shaukat Ahmed Ajdir, 29, in an operation in Beita, south of Nablús, where an Israeli military was seriously injured on the eve by the detonation of an improvised explosive device.
On the other hand, the Palestinian Foreign Ministry has denounced “the deepening of the aggression by the occupation against the camps (refugees) in northern Bank”, where more than 40,000 Palestinians have been displaced during the last four months.
Thus, he has criticized through a statement published in his account on social network X the announcement by the Israeli authorities about new demolitions in the Tulkarem and Nur Shamsm camps that “will be added to the hundreds of houses destroyed since the beginning of 2025”.
The Palestinian government has said that these “crimes” are “a continuation of the crimes of the occupation forces in the Gaza Strip” and “constitute a crime of war and against humanity that seeks to undermine the pillars of the national and humanitarian existence of the Palestinian people in their land and their homeland.”
The Army of Israel has increased its operations in the West Bank following the attacks executed on October 7, 2023 by the Islamic Resistance Movement (Hamas) and other Palestinian Factions, although in the first nine months of that year there had been record figures of deaths in these territories.
The Palestinian authorities have since denounced the death of more than 880 Palestinians in the West Bank and Jerusalem from October 7, 2023, to which more than 52,400 are added the dead because of the offensive launched by Israel against the Gaza Strip after the aforementioned attacks on October 7, which left about 1,200 dead and about 250 kidnapped, according to the government of Israel.
